Kind and Rich: A Stylish Script Font for Creative Projects

Kind and Rich on Candle Labels and Handmade Packaging

As a web designer who also dabbles in handmade crafts, I recently tested Kind and Rich, a Script Handwritten font that promises to bring a fun and stylish touch to any project. The first place I tried it was on candle labels—something I often design for small shop listings. The moment I applied Kind and Rich to a mockup, the label felt instantly more personal and inviting. It had that casual, trendy vibe that makes you want to reach out and touch the design. Whether you're working with Fonts for digital or print, this script font adds character without overwhelming the eye.

I used it for short phrases like “Scented Serenity” and “Cozy Glow,” which looked perfect on minimalist packaging. The handwritten feel of Kind and Rich made the labels stand out among other generic fonts. It’s ideal for products where personality matters—like candles, soaps, or handcrafted goods. Just be mindful when using it on very small stickers or dense text; it's best suited for display use rather than long paragraphs.

Kind and Rich in Greeting Cards and Seasonal Designs

Next, I experimented with Kind and Rich on greeting cards. I created a set of holiday cards for a seasonal collection, and the font really came to life. The casual, trendy look of Kind and Rich gave each card a warm, approachable feel. I paired it with a clean sans serif font for the body text, which balanced the decorative style of the Script Handwritten typeface. This combination worked well for both digital and printed versions, ensuring readability while keeping the design visually appealing.

For those who make printable wall art or planner pages, Kind and Rich is a great choice for titles or decorative wording. It has enough charm to draw attention but isn’t too over-the-top. I found it especially useful for festive designs, like Christmas tags or birthday invitations, where a friendly, handwritten aesthetic is desired.

Kind and Rich for Wedding Invitations and Boutique Branding

When I designed a wedding invitation mockup, I knew Kind and Rich would be perfect. The font's elegant yet playful nature matched the theme of a modern, romantic event. I used it for the main title and paired it with a simple serif font for the details. The result was a beautifully balanced invitation that felt both personal and professional. It's easy to see how Kind and Rich could elevate boutique branding or even product packaging for a shop selling unique items.

For those looking to create cohesive brand identity across their shop, Kind and Rich can be a key element. Whether it's on tote bags, mugs, or signs, the font adds a consistent, recognizable touch that customers will appreciate. Just remember to check if the font includes alternates, ligatures, or swashes that might enhance your designs further.

Kind and Rich in Digital Downloads and Merchandise

If you’re into digital downloads, Kind and Rich is a must-have for your creative toolkit. I used it to design a set of printable wall art and found that the font’s versatility shone through. It worked well for both minimalist and detailed designs, making it a go-to choice for various projects. When creating merchandise like shirts or tote bags, the font’s readability on larger surfaces is impressive, though it may not be the best fit for very small cuts or intricate SVG-style designs.

Before using Kind and Rich for commercial purposes, always verify the licensing terms to ensure it meets your needs. If you're selling templates, printables, or physical products, having the right permissions is essential. Also, consider font pairing options to complement Kind and Rich and keep your designs visually balanced.
